The 78th edition of Baftathe British Film Academy Award, took place this Sunday, 16. The “British Oscar”, broadcast in Brazil for the first time, elects the winners of 25 categories.
Among the highlights, were films like Wiced, Dune: Part 2, The brutalist and Emilia Pérez. In the dispute for the acting awards, names such as Timothée Chalamet, Cynthia Erivo, Adrien Brody, Demi Moore and Karla Sofa Gasco.
Brazil was represented in the category of Best Non -English Language Movie put I’m still here. The feature Walter Salles inspired by the book of the same name of MARCELO RUBENS PAIVA ended up not taking the award, which got Emilia Pérez
Winner of Golden Globe and indicated to Oscarof Best actress, FERNANDA TORRES did not compete for Baftabut attended the ceremony next to the director. See the full list of nominees and awards below (in update)
